To understand the fundamental differences between renewable energy and fossil fuels, it’s essential first to define these terms. Renewable energy refers to energy sources that are naturally replenished on a human timescale. This includes solar, wind, hydroelectric, geothermal, and biomass. On the other hand, fossil fuels are energy sources derived from the remains of ancient plants and animals, buried beneath layers of earth for millions of years. These include coal, oil, and natural gas. The crucial distinction here is that fossil fuels are finite; once they’re depleted, they cannot be regenerated within a human lifespan, while renewable energy sources can be harnessed continuously as long as natural processes are in place.
The Origins of Fossil Fuels
Fossil fuels originate from organic materials that underwent chemical transformations over geological timescales. When plants and animals die, their remains can become buried under sediments where heat and pressure transform them into coal, oil, or gas over millions of years. This process requires very specific conditions and a significant timeframe, meaning that fossil fuels are essentially trapped carbon from ancient ecosystems. Once extracted and burned, these fuels release carbon dioxide and other greenhouse gases into the atmosphere, contributing to climate change. This stark reality highlights the unsustainable nature of fossil fuels.
Renewable Energy: A Sustainable Alternative
Contrarily, renewable energy sources harness natural phenomena that are consistently available and can regenerate quickly. Wind energy is created by harnessing wind flow through turbines, while solar energy comes from capturing sunlight using photovoltaic cells. Hydroelectric power derives from the movement of water, and geothermal energy taps into heat from the Earth’s core. These methods produce energy without depleting resources or emitting greenhouse gases at the same rate as fossil fuels. This sustainability factor positions renewable energy as a key player in combating climate change and promoting environmental ethics.
Environmental Impacts of Fossil Fuels versus Renewables
The environmental impacts of fossil fuels are substantial. The extraction, transportation, and burning of these fuels contribute to air and water pollution, habitat destruction, and biodiversity loss. Furthermore, fossil fuel combustion is one of the largest contributors to global greenhouse gas emissions, resulting in atmospheric changes that cause severe weather events and biodiversity threats. In contrast, renewable energy sources generally have a far lower environmental footprint. Even when considering land use and resource extraction in manufacturing solar panels or wind turbines, the overall impact on ecosystems and carbon outputs remains significantly less than that of fossil fuels.
Economic Considerations in Energy Choices
From an economic perspective, the world is gradually shifting towards renewable energy due to the falling costs of technology and the need for energy independence. In many parts of the globe, solar and wind energy are now cheaper than coal or gas, leading to a surge in investment and jobs in these sectors. Furthermore, renewables create local jobs in manufacturing, installation, and maintenance, fostering community resilience. Conversely, fossil fuel markets are often volatile, relying on geopolitical stability and foreign imports, which can destabilize local economies. The transition to renewable energy not only supports environmental sustainability but also offers economic stability and growth.
Energy Production and Efficiency Comparison
When we dive into energy production, it’s important to recognize that renewable energy technologies can be highly efficient and scalable. Solar panels convert sunlight directly into electricity and, with advancements, reach efficiencies exceeding 20%. Wind turbines convert kinetic energy from wind into electrical power with efficiencies around 40%. While fossil fuels have historically provided a reliable energy output, the ongoing innovations in renewable sectors are contributing to increasingly dependable and efficient energy generation that can meet growing demands.

Challenges in Transitioning to Renewable Energy
While the shift to renewable energy sources is promising, it is not without challenges. Infrastructure, technological barriers, and energy storage capabilities often hinder widespread adoption. For instance, solar and wind energy generation is intermittent, depending on weather conditions and time of day. Therefore, developing advanced energy storage solutions, like batteries that can hold surplus energy, is paramount for a consistent power supply. Furthermore, transitioning from fossil fuel infrastructure requires significant investment and an understanding of local contexts, which may slow progress in some regions.
